"The University authorities would never take such action against the Lampoon as Boston University officials used to suppress the Beanpot, B.U.'s comic magazine," declared Professor G.B. Chase '96 last night.
An editorial attack on the Boston University R.O.T.C. resulted in the forced resignation of Miss Henrietta Perkins, editor of the Beanpot, and the suppression of the magazine. The editorial made reference to the financial remuneration which the university receives for each man in the corps.
Professor Chase said that he believed that nothing short of a display of immorality or extremely poor taste would be censured here. In the past the authorities have contented themselves with a personal discussion between editors and one of the executive officers.
